Output 3a0259c556d07adb733fcda71095bc570f685087b6153c9824bd88e91ca42ac1:0

value
504681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80bc15e5890114963ce4ecd36e76275020bc2976 OP_EQUAL
address
3DRhjWY14BNjU2HmBKEi6CbZehjXyj3oza
transaction
3a0259c556d07adb733fcda71095bc570f685087b6153c9824bd88e91ca42ac1
confirmations
184856
spent
true